Mia Lomedico

Mia A. Lomedico is Senior Counsel with Call & Jensen. She concentrates her practice on labor and employment litigation and counseling, assisting clients from a wide range of industries and backgrounds. Mia is a passionate advocate for her clients during all phases of litigation within state and federal courts as well as private arbitration. In addition to developing and communicating overall case strategy and exposure, Mia is involved with her cases from the ground up preparing and arguing motions, taking and defending depositions, and other necessary components of litigation. She obtained the first known order entirely exempting a union contractor from a representative lawsuit under the Private Attorneys General Act pursuant to Labor Code section 2699.6.

Mia has also prepared corporate policies, uniquely tailored employee handbooks, and conducted sexual harassment and abusive conduct prevention training for managerial and non-managerial employees alike.

Mia is a Member of the Board for the American Red Cross, Orange County Chapter and a member of the Client Services Committee for the Regional Center of Long Beach.

Mia worked full-time in compliance in the construction industry while earning her law degree from Western State Law School. She was the recipient of several academic scholarships and served as an Articles Editor for Law Review. She received her B.A. from Azusa Pacific University in Business Administration and Sociology where she traveled abroad throughout China and Europe.
